Succeeding this, testers should point out the roles and responsibilities of every individual. This is a piece of essential info that wants systematic documentation. The respective roles of each staff chief and manager succeeded by a description of responsibilities dealt with by every engineer working underneath them is usually a common format.
‘Environment’ in software improvement is the hardware on which the appliance runs. A testing surroundings, in particular, may be anticipated to mimic the customers’ hardware or fundamental software program set-ups, which include drivers, memory, community connections, working techniques, etc. A test strategy is a comprehensive plan outlining the strategy, aims, scope, sources, and schedule for software program testing.
In addition, testers should also clarify the variations in methodology integrated together with the diploma to which testing is carried out. Despite the abundance of automation testing solutions on the market, you need to choose one that streamlines your duties and supplies you with a much-needed break. Such as user-directed testing, where our check group relies on the input of a number of key stakeholders to determine the take a look https://www.globalcloudteam.com/ at conditions to cover. Such methods enable the situation of defects and defect clusters that may have been hard to anticipate until you could have the precise system in front of you. For example, analytical test strategies involve upfront analysis of the take a look at basis, and tend to determine problems within the test basis prior to check execution.
Difference Between Take A Look At Strategy And Check Plan
Test technique refers to a set of instructions that specify the test design and describe the means to perform the checks. In the later stages of growth of the product, perform a regression cycle. If a product might be subjected to frequent updates and changes, regression testing while the event part and the report of the outcomes smoothen the testing process in the future. With hardly any adjustments remaining to be included in the code within the later levels, performing and registering a regression cycle is a healthy apply. Communication abilities are the central aspect of just about each staff exercise, and creating a method is no completely different. In addition, a longtime community within the check staff results in faster apprehension of errors in the doc.
Well, a quantity of components, or practices, lead the check technique from being just one other doc to one thing particular. This classification is beneficial since it signifies the explanations for mitigation priorities. It is even higher to explain the enlisted risks based mostly on some basic factors like their effects, likelihood, and root causes. It is crucial to choose the best sort and organize the information actually without underestimating the benefits this document brings.
The way software program is constructed forms the basic basis for conducting effective testing. Understand the web/mobile app’s performance, tools used for growth, manual check &automation. Standards compliant check methods are the place you utilize industry standards to determine what to check. The take a look at method is defined and refined in the check plans and test designs.
Native Cellular App Testing
However, if perfect considerations, correct process, and professional suggestions are followed tenaciously, this complicated task can turn into surprisingly easy. Enlist the estimated schedule of each measure taken within the means of strategy. Add particulars as to which staff or particular person is answerable for the competitors of the actual task in that given schedule. Leave a column for the precise length taken for its execution and the distinction from the estimated time. A take a look at abstract is a regularly overlooked yet important aspect of a strategy document. It is the ultimate crux of the whole method & elements of the technique, which is a handy piece of information for customers and stakeholders.
Here the appliance owner would provide a listing of browsers and their variations in order of precedence. The models are additionally developed according to present software, hardware, data speeds, infrastructure, and so forth. We perceive that the check technique doc is made through the requirements part and after the necessities have been listed. So, instead of ready for growth to complete earlier than testing begins, testing occurs continuously when new features are added. Conducting Formal Technical Reviews (FTRs) extra regularly in the initial phases makes it simpler to spot and resolve defects and construct a inflexible base for the system. Below is a listing of beneficial practices that can considerably improve the technique’s high quality, performance, and implementation.
Regression Averse Strategy
You can consider hiring extra software testers and going forward with guide testing. Also, manual testing just isn’t enough to cowl all the take a look at eventualities and functionalities in-depth, as automation testing can do. The test policy should address take a look at activities for new development and maintenance.
It may reference inside and/or external requirements for testing work merchandise and terminology used all through the organization. You must select testing strategies with an eye in the direction of the components mentioned earlier, the schedule, price range, and feature constraints of the project and the realities of the organization and its politics. It isn’t needed to make use of any one of the methods listed above for any testing project.
- Succeedingly, it should be evaluated by the product management and improvement group to examine its relevance with respect to the product.
- And after selecting the right type, you will need to describe it precisely.
- This essential knowledge is important not only for the reviewers, approvers, and shoppers but additionally for the test engineers to refer to the inputs and procedures that have been followed earlier than in the previous launch.
- It ensures efficient and efficient testing to improve software high quality and meet person expectations.
- Even the outcomes are recorded with respect to necessities, like necessities examined and handed, people who had been tested but failed and people necessities which are not totally examined, and so on.
Stay up to date with LambdaTest YouTube Channel to get in-depth tutorials on Selenium automation, Cypress testing, Playwright testing, and more. Reactive take a look at methods require a lot of talent and experience, and don’t give me confidence in high quality until they’re combined with different strategies.
Jungle Of Testing
For instance, by designing re-usable testware and by intensive automation of testing at one or more check ranges. Well this one is the worst for me, notably as I work for a software program testing firm. Basically it means asking another person what you need to test and letting them decide. This is a extremely interesting technique as a end result of it allows for the best device support. Creating a machine-readable mannequin of the application, permits tools to generate handbook or automated exams.
Another prominent advantage of incorporating the technique in the primitive stages of software program is the scope of using the trial-and-error method with fewer stakes concerned. Furthermore, it allows testers to record the entire product historical past and organizes the error-handling process. Succeedingly, it must be evaluated by the product administration and development team to check its relevance with respect to the product. And finally, it must be approved by the executive authorities for the clearance of the client’s/company’s policies and phrases & circumstances. Authorized individuals/team leaders should record and log out on this process. Describing the model and highlighting the adjustments chronologically is the most crucial aspect of documenting release controls.
It consists of a set of pointers that determine test design and supply organized documentation of testing strategies specific to a software program product. I have been working in testing for practically two decades and designed lots of of testing strategies. These have been both for organisations I worked for, or purchasers of our software program testing company. Recently I even have been finding out ISTQB’s Expert Level Test Manager syllabus, and came throughout seven forms of testing technique that I think are a very attention-grabbing method to think about designing a testing approach.
In some circumstances, the test policy shall be complementary to or a element of a broader high quality policy. This high quality coverage describes management’s general values and goals related to high quality. A regression-averse strategy is one the place you simply make certain regression averse strategy nothing has broken because the last release and ignore the adjustments. I have only accomplished this in limited scenarios, for instance an infrastructure replacement the place nothing is predicted to alter.
The check strategy typically contains the choices made based mostly on the (test) project’s goal and danger evaluation. They may even use GUI based automation instruments in order that the exams can be run each time the applying is modified. The test strategy document might put together only those that have good expertise within the product area as a outcome of the check strategy document will drive the entire group. In this section, we are going to perceive the test technique documentation, which is an integral a half of testing documentation. This crucial knowledge is crucial not just for the reviewers, approvers, and clients but also for the take a look at engineers to refer to the inputs and procedures that have been followed earlier than in the previous launch.